The key stats: Paris-Dortmund

The history, the stakes and the keys to the game! Check out the key stats ahead of the game between Paris Saint-Germain and Borussia Dortmund on Matchday 1 of the UEFA Champions League at 21:00 CET tonight at the Parc des Princes.

Paris Saint-Germain and Borussia Dortmund have faced each other in four previous competitive fixtures: twice in the UEFA Europa League group stage (a 1-1 draw in Germany on 21st October 2010 followed by a 0-0 stalemate at the Parc des Princes on 4th November 2010) and over two legs in the last 16 of the UEFA Champions League (a 2-1 loss for Paris in Dortmund on 18th February 2020 followed by a 2-0 win at the Parc des Princes on 11th March 2020).

 

5: Five players have played for both teams: Abdou Diallo, Ousmane Dembélé, Achraf Hakimi, Thomas Meunier and Christian Wörns.

12: Paris have played 12 games against five German clubs in the Champions League – six against Bayern Munich, two against Borussia Dortmund, two against RB Leipzig, one against VfL Wolfsburg and one against Bayer Leverkusen – with a record of nine wins, one draw and two defeats.

 

This is PSG's 17th season in the Champions League and their 12th in a row since 2012

Across all European competitions, Paris Saint-Germain have played 27 matches against six German clubs – 13 against Bayern Munich, five against RB Leipzig, four against Borussia Dortmund, two against Wolfsburg, two against Bayer Leverkusen and one against Schalke 04 – with a record of 14 wins, two draws and 11 defeats.

This is PSG's 32nd season in Europe since making their continental debut back in 1982.

 

Paris have played 33 UEFA Champions League group-stage games at the Parc des Princes since 2012, notching up 27 wins, five draws and just one defeat in that time. Les Rouge et Bleu are also on an eight-game unbeaten run at this stage of the competition since their only group-stage loss to date, when they were beaten 2-1 by Manchester United on 20th October 2020.

With 34 goals scored, Kylian Mbappé is Paris's top scorer in European competitions, ahead of Edinson Cavani (30 goals scored).

 

 

With 81 games played, Marquinhos has made the most appearances of any Paris player in European competitions.

Against Borussia Dortmund, Paris Saint-Germain are set to play their 144th game in the Champions League/European Cup, with their overall record in the competition standing at 77 wins, 27 draws and 39 defeats.

 

It will also be Paris's 256th match in all European competitions, where their record currently sits at 133 wins, 57 draws and 65 defeats. Please note: these figures take into account the UEFA Super Cup but not the UEFA Intertoto Cup.
